In response to the sealing failure caused by deformation of concrete joints, the new low modulus silicone-modified polyurethane sealant has achieved breakthroughs through two innovations:
Molecular chain modification: Introducing low molecular weight end-hydroxyl polydimethylsiloxane (molecular weight 200~500) to enhance chain flexibility and elastic recovery rate > 95%;
Filler optimization: Silane-modified nano-calcium carbonate increases physical cross-linking points and reduces molecular chain slippage.
Application cases show that it has no bulging or cracking after 10 years of use in bridge expansion joints and precast concrete structures, greatly reducing maintenance costs
